Summary

This study looks at how one session of intense exercise changes sleep patterns in people with Periodic Limb Movement Disorder (PLMD). Researchers will compare 150 adults—some with the condition and some without—after a single workout. Participants wear sleep trackers and undergo sleep tests to measure leg movements and sleep quality. The goal is to understand if acute exercise can reduce nighttime leg jerks and help develop future wearable detection tools.
